Transaction aa72c15bc7934cb0713d50e8167c2bc47294ebdedf9c5e2384fae8bd38618338

1 Input
2 Outputs
  • aa72c15bc7934cb0713d50e8167c2bc47294ebdedf9c5e2384fae8bd38618338:0
  • value  24851232
    address  3Mpevv91TmHQjAknDiWFzs2fVSwdVfpYwh
  • aa72c15bc7934cb0713d50e8167c2bc47294ebdedf9c5e2384fae8bd38618338:1
  • value  232156
    address  3JMKjsQuSUNSedMFTrr9Cb1jK7FxZbsg9N